Optical spin-orbit interaction induced by magnetic textures
Abstract: Contrary to the optical spin angular momentum (SAM), the role played by the orbital angular momentum (OAM) of light in magneto-optics remains largely unexplored. However, the SAM and OAM are known to be coupled when light interacts with non-homogeneous and non-isotropic materials. Here we predict that the OAM carried by each photon in a light beam is modified upon reflection on magnetic textures like skyrmions, and that the sign of this variation is governed by the SAM of the incident field. Our predictions can be readily tested by performing circular dichroism measurements, and may provide new routes to shape light's angular momentum with magnetism.
